The Rise of Local Investing and Why Tech Is Playing Catch-Up

How a new generation of investors is turning to trusted, community-based platforms—and how we helped shape one of them.

In recent years, there’s been a powerful shift in how people think about investing. No longer limited to chasing the next unicorn in Silicon Valley, investors are turning their attention to something closer to home: their own communities. The “local investing” trend isn’t just a buzzword—it’s becoming a new standard for how we think about trust, growth, and impact.

According to Forbes (2022), this rise is fueled by a desire to support founders and companies we know personally, and to direct capital into places we care about. The numbers back it up. Across the U.S., more than $100 billion is now circulating through local investment networks, with the Southeast quickly becoming one of the fastest-growing regions for alternative investment platforms.

But here’s the thing:
Tech is only just beginning to catch up.

So what does local investing actually need?

A big part of this new investment movement is simplicity. Investors—whether they're supporting startups, real estate developments, or small-cap ventures—want:

  • A clear view of their portfolio in one place

  • Real-time updates, without friction

  • A seamless onboarding process

  • A platform that feels trustworthy, not transactional

The best platforms in this space aren’t just tools—they become part of how people think about money, risk, and community. And that means every design and architectural decision has to reflect something deeper: confidence.

What founders often get wrong

When building fintech platforms—especially those tied to trust and capital—teams often default to complexity. Multiple user paths, layered permissions, or features for the sake of features. That’s where things break.

The truth is: a calm, intuitive product is a competitive advantage.

It builds trust with investors. It reduces internal support load. And most importantly, it allows your mission to take center stage—not the technology behind it.
